if you go to the window 2005 forum in the himalaya group it's almost mainly users who installed 2005 on their himalaya devices
well that and ppl who did it on their blue angel too
"XDA II that I have or an older version in a language other than english?"
not 100% sure what you are saying here
if you by version mean himalaya or if you are talking about your rom version if the later rom version have nothing to do with it really
if you mean device as in himalaya then roms hare 100% made for a device windows mobile is not like normal windows
so the rom for himalaya is MADE for himalaya
and about language then it's a part of the rom only if you change rom you change language to the language of the rom you change to

hi,
Officially there is no windows 6.5 for hermes and neither is gonna be released sooner or later. so, go to the rom development section of hermes and check the windows 6.5 there. most popular are tai's, mirion's, joshkoss's and some others. compare them all and flash the one u like.
Cheers
Yep, No official release of 6.5 for Hermes... EVER....
Just like 6.1, cooked roms only...
